The palm of the hand, a place where we feel safe and secure…The aim of this project is to build  an international Schools communit ywho work ‘hand in hand’.Schools  all over the world, Canada, Japan, Austria, Slovenia etc. sent their hands to Lieven at Sint Amandusschool, Meulebeke, Belgium and he  put them up for all to see on his school website http://www.sip.be/stamand/feelings/kidshandinhand.htm   .

 

First of all we created a hand-shaped signature by making a handprint on paper of one of our hands. Therefore we painted it in a colourful way. Then we composed a little face on the printed palm of the hand that shows our feelings by using the 'wiggly' eyes that Lieven sent  to us when we joined the project.

We used these handprints in our card game: 'Express your feelings, don't be cool!'

We also joined  two other activities:

Ø  We made a 'freehand' drawing with Lieven’s  online program.( click on ‘Draw online’)

Ø  We drew hands in a very simple (but fantastic) free drawing and painting program for children: 'Tux Paint'.You can download the program on this website.  http://www.newbreedsoftware.com/tuxpaint/  (For 'Windows' you need 2 files: 'tuxpaint windows-installer' and 'tuxpaint-stamps windows-installer'.)
